What You Will Do In This Role

Evaluate patients prior to surgery.

Provide patient and family education surrounding the procedure and peri‑operative process.

Assume responsibility for patient preparation, including intravenous therapy, preoperative medications, and surgical site verification.

Participate in surgical site verification, including briefing, time‑out, debriefing, and universal protocols, according to hospital policy.

Recognize and respond to patient emergencies.

Deliver high‑quality, patient‑centered care while managing evidence‑based practices and continuous improvement initiatives.

Be an integral member of a dynamic interdisciplinary team – consisting of the provider(s), surgeons, surgical technologists and more.

Consistently apply the nursing process, critical thinking skills, scientific judgment, technical skills and leadership to independently deliver safe nursing care to patients.

Assess patient condition, monitor throughout your shift, and document changes in patient condition along with the care provided thoroughly.

Educate patients and families/caregivers about the patient’s medical condition, treatment and follow‑up measures.

What Qualifications You Will Need

Basic Cardiac Life Support must be obtained within 30 days of employment start date.

RN License.

Associate Degree is required; Bachelor Degree is preferred.

2+ years RN experience in a hospital setting.
